since i am still in high school i can speak from the younger POV. There are the jr. fraternities and sororities around at school and ppl who are interested DO get hazed and thats what the majority of high school kids think its all about. Wearing letters, stepping, strolling, and hazing is all that most think its all about when they get to college.

The only teens that i can honestly say that know better are the ones involved in youth orgs. that are under BGLOs(in BR). We have to do community service and we ENJOY it. Yeah we like to step too but only for regionals. We attend workshops and have special days set aside for learning things that we need in the future. We are more concerned with our service and the way we portray the org. from our level. No one in a BGLO would want misinformed kids running around giving the impression to others that wearing letters, stepping, strolling, and hazing is all XYZ is about and their youth doesnt know any better either.
